Christmas Tree Lights Up Detroit

Annual Holiday Celebration Kicks Off In Campus Martius Park This Weekend

POSTED: Tuesday, November 17, 2009
UPDATED: 11:08 am EST November 23, 2009

The tree lighting ceremony at Campus Martius Park, in the heart of the city, kicked off the city's holiday season Friday.

The Detroit Tree Lighting Ceremony began at 5 p.m. and festivities ran until midnight. The event features live music, entertainment, ice-skating shows and seasonal family activities.

Mayor Dave Bing joined the holiday festivities and the Salvation Army began its Red Kettle fundraising effort. There was also a lineup of local and national acts to see.

The highlight of the event was the tree lighting, which took place around 8 p.m. The 60-foot Norway Spruce weighs over 16,000 pounds and has more over 18,000 lights.
